释义与例句

n. C2
  1. 1.

    A casual conversation; a chat.

    可数 不可数
  2. 2.

    A fabricated memory believed to be true, especially in someone with dementia or with encephalopathy from advanced alcoholism.

    虚构症

    可数 不可数 心理学
  3. 3.

    An assertion, statement, or text generated by a generative AI that is presented by that AI as if it were true but is in fact a made-up, false notion.

    可数 非正式 不可数

词源

From Middle English confabulacion (“conversation”), from Latin confābulātiōnem, from cōnfābulārī + -tiōnem.
